his month’s theme is True Wealth, and if you’re as inspired as I was reading Judith Fertig’s article True Wealth: Living a Life We Love is Real Afflu-


ence, then you very likely will feel your heart fill with gratitude for every little thing you have instead of wor- ry, regret and pining for the things you don’t have. The article put in perspective for me the richness of my life as it is (family, home, health, job I love, dreams, hobbies) even as I strive to make it better (vacations, work less, do more of what I love, reduce clutter/ items that have lost their meaning). There is even a Life Audit checklist included with


the article to help focus on the things that are important to us as we live our lives from where we are. This checklist encourages us to make time for the people and things that are important to us. For example, it’s common to say our health is important but often it takes a close call of some kind to help us actually take steps to safeguard it: eating healthier, exercising, stretching, walking, sitting less. The same could be said for the importance of family. We’re all familiar with


the parent who works every waking hour, often to provide all the things they think their family wants, only to miss that what their spouse and children really want is to spend more time with the well-intentioned but erroneous thinking parent/spouse. What I took from this article is confirmation of the ability to be happy now,


rather than “I’ll be happy when ________.” We all see how it happens when we reach the milestone and then are yearning for the next. I don’t even know if it’s happiness so much as contentment, gratitude and living in the moment. Clichés, I know, but wisdom nonetheless. What’s keeping you from your happiness in this moment?
